Transaction f07c623f9b419921841e0f6227cde140b044c39892d590cc664e2b6bcce076ed
1 Input
1 Outputs
- f07c623f9b419921841e0f6227cde140b044c39892d590cc664e2b6bcce076ed:0
value 226391
address 3P2PL318FRnvfSZV5ixUghxcgej9sNcc97